Japan is renowned for its breathtaking natural beauty, and autumn is undoubtedly one of the most magical times to visit. As the summer heat fades, the countryside transforms into a vibrant tapestry of red, orange, and gold. This phenomenon, known as koyo in Japanese, draws visitors from far and wide who come to witness the stunning spectacle.
While there are countless places to experience the beauty of fall foliage in Japan, some destinations stand out as particularly exceptional. Here are a few of the top spots:
1. Kyoto
The ancient city of Kyoto is a perennial favorite for fall foliage viewing. With its numerous temples, shrines, and traditional gardens, Kyoto offers a picture-perfect setting to capture the vibrant hues of autumn. Some of the most popular spots include Arashiyama Bamboo Forest, Tofukuji Temple, and Kiyomizu-dera Temple.
2. Nikko
Nikko is another popular destination for fall foliage, located about 2 hours north of Tokyo. The highlight of Nikko is Lake Chuzenji, surrounded by mountains that burst into vibrant colors in autumn. Visitors can take a leisurely boat ride on the lake or hike the trails around the area to enjoy panoramic views.
3. Hakuba
Known as a winter sports mecca, Hakuba also offers stunning fall foliage. Nestled in the Japanese Alps, Hakuba is surrounded by forests that turn into a kaleidoscope of colors in autumn. Visitors can take the Hakuba Happo Ropeway to the top of Mount Happo for breathtaking views of the surrounding mountains and valleys.
4. Takayama
Takayama is a charming town in the Japanese Alps, famous for its preserved Edo-era architecture. In autumn, the traditional houses and streets of Takayama are complemented by the vibrant colors of the surrounding trees. Visitors can explore the town's historic streets, visit local museums, and enjoy the serene atmosphere.
5. Kanazawa
Kanazawa is a city on the Sea of Japan known for its rich cultural heritage. In autumn, Kenrokuen Garden, one of the Three Great Gardens of Japan, becomes a popular destination for fall foliage viewing. The garden boasts a variety of trees that turn into vibrant shades of red, orange, and yellow, creating a picturesque setting for strolls and photography.
Tips for Capturing Stunning Fall Foliage Photos
To capture the beauty of fall foliage in your photos, here are a few tips:* Shoot during golden hour: The best time to photograph fall foliage is during the early morning or late afternoon, when the warm sunlight creates a golden glow that enhances the colors.
* Use a wide-angle lens: A wide-angle lens will allow you to capture more of the surrounding scenery and create a sense of depth in your photos.
* Experiment with compositions: Don't just point and shoot; try different angles and compositions to create more dynamic images. Look for interesting juxtapositions of colors and textures.
* Pay attention to details: Capture close-ups of individual leaves or branches to show the intricate beauty of the foliage.
* Use a polarizing filter: A polarizing filter can help reduce glare and enhance the contrast of colors, making the fall foliage appear even more vibrant.
